Learning Objectives, ADHD, CCPR, November 2014

November 1, 2014
From The Carlat Child Psychiatry Report
Issue Links: Learning Objectives | Editorial Information | PDF of Issue
After reading the articles in this issue, you should be able to:

  1. Describe how Vyvanse compares to other stimulants used to treat ADHD.

  2. Detail some of the issues child psychiatrists are likely to face in diagnosing and treating ADHD.

  3. Summarize what is currently known about the use of Intuniv to treat ADHD.

  4. Evaluate some of the current findings in the literature regarding psychiatric treatment.
